The Benzenesulfonic acid,3-(4,5-dihydro-3-methyl-5-oxo-1H-pyrazol-1-yl)-, with the CAS registry number 119-17-5 and EINECS registry number 204-303-0, has the systematic name of 3-(3-methyl-5-oxo-4,5-dihydro-1H-pyrazol-1-yl)benzenesulfonic acid. It is usually used as intermediates of Dyes and Pigments. And the molecular formula of this chemical is C10H10N2O4S.
The physical properties of Benzenesulfonic acid,3-(4,5-dihydro-3-methyl-5-oxo-1H-pyrazol-1-yl)- are as following: (1)ACD/LogP: -1.31; (2)# of Rule of 5 Violations: 0; (3)ACD/LogD (pH 5.5): -4.81; (4)ACD/LogD (pH 7.4): -4.81; (5)ACD/BCF (pH 5.5): 1; (6)ACD/BCF (pH 7.4): 1; (7)ACD/KOC (pH 5.5): 1; (8)ACD/KOC (pH 7.4): 1; (9)#H bond acceptors: 6; (10)#H bond donors: 1; (11)#Freely Rotating Bonds: 2; (12)Polar Surface Area: 84.42 Å2; (13)Index of Refraction: 1.666; (14)Molar Refractivity: 61.81 cm3; (15)Molar Volume: 166.1 cm3; (16)Polarizability: 24.5×10-24cm3; (17)Surface Tension: 63.9 dyne/cm; (18)Density: 1.53 g/cm3.
You should be cautious while dealing with this chemical. It may cause sensitization by skin contact. Therefore, you had better Wear suitable protective clothing and gloves.
